Taylor Swift and Travis Kelce’s epic romance has already inspired an upcoming Hallmark movie

By Alli Rosenbloom, CNN

(CNN) — Taylor Swift and Travis Kelce’s embrace on the field at the Super Bowl earlier this year looked like romantic magic. And now it has become exactly that.

Well…sort of.

Hallmark Channel, along with the NFL, Skydance Sports and the Kansas City Chiefs — also known as the team Kelce plays football for — announced Tuesday that they have joined forces to produce an upcoming holiday movie called “Holiday Touchdown: A Chiefs Love”. Story,” which is expected to begin production next month.

“Holiday Touchdown” follows Alana Higman (Hunter King), who “is sure her family’s history as Kansas City Chiefs superfans makes them a favorite to win the Kansas City Chiefs’ Fan of the Year contest.” team,” according to a press release. The team’s director of fan engagement, Derrick (Tyler Hynes), is tasked with assessing how Alana’s family stands, and “as the two spend time together, it’s It’s clear that there’s a spark between them.”

According to the release, the film will pay homage to the Chiefs’ hometown by filming entirely in Kansas City, including on the team’s home field, GEHA Field, at Arrowhead Stadium.

Romance took center stage at many Chiefs games last year, with Swift and Kelce becoming romantically involved in September and the pop megastar attending several games to support the Super Bowl champion, who is l The team’s star tight end.

Their relationship has since become a public spectacle as the couple is frequently seen at each other’s events. Most recently, Kelce made his stage debut at Swift’s London concert on Sunday, just a day after the duo went “Instagram official.”

While the plot of “Holiday Touchdown” isn’t exactly based on the ongoing romance between Kelce and Swift, it seems fair to assume that this Hallmark movie may have been inspired by it – especially considering the involvement of the Chiefs.

The announcement did not specify whether Swift and Kelce are directly involved in the project or gave it their blessing, but CNN has reached out to representatives for each for comment.

Christmas can’t come fast enough this year, it seems, with “Holiday Touchdown” sounding like a perfect homage to the so-called “Chiefties” everywhere.
